evgen2 0 7 декабря, 2010 Опубликовано 7 декабря, 2010 · Жалоба Братья и сестры! Кто-нибудь уже пользовал QEI (Quadrature Encoder Interface) ? Есть какие-нибудь примеры, есть какие-нибудь ограничения по частоте ? и т.д. Из примеров нарыл только вот это http://ics.nxp.com/support/documents/micro...zip/an10898.zip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
M_Andrey 0 7 декабря, 2010 Опубликовано 7 декабря, 2010 · Жалоба Кто-нибудь уже пользовал QEI (Quadrature Encoder Interface) ? Да, пользовал. Результатом доволен, модуль вполне юзабельный за исключением того что регистр QEIPOS - ReadOnly! Я хотел из инкрементного энкодера сделать абсолютный. Пришлось поизголяться, но в итоге все работает.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
evgen2 0 7 декабря, 2010 Опубликовано 7 декабря, 2010 · Жалоба Да, пользовал. Результатом доволен, модуль вполне юзабельный за исключением того что регистр QEIPOS - ReadOnly! Я хотел из инкрементного энкодера сделать абсолютный. Пришлось поизголяться, но в итоге все работает. А с ошибкой ( ERR_Int ) не игрались ? Не вполне понятно, что получается, когда она возникает и что нужно при этом делать.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
M_Andrey 0 8 декабря, 2010 Опубликовано 8 декабря, 2010 · Жалоба А с ошибкой ( ERR_Int ) не игрались ? Не вполне понятно, что получается, когда она возникает и что нужно при этом делать. Нет не смотрел. Вероятно она возникает при совпадении фронтов/спадов сигналов энкодера (А и В - замкнуты) - модуль не знает куда считать. Остается установить флаг что значение QEIPOS неверное.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ться
evgen2 0 8 декабря, 2010 Опубликовано 8 декабря, 2010 · Жалоба Нет не смотрел. А это одно из "тонких" или "существенных" мест. Пока всё работает - читам положение из счетчика и все замечательно А вот если.. почти оборвался один из проводов синуса/косинуса, или земля оборвалась или датчик стукнули - тут информация про наличие ошибок становится существенной.. Цитата Поделиться сообщением Ссылка на сообщение Поделиться на другие сайты Поделиться